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) Analysis

Procurement decisions for critical wind turbine components are rarely about unit price alone. A pitch converter purchased at a marginally lower price from an unverified distributor — only to fail within six months, trigger a crane mobilization, and generate 72 hours of lost generation — will cost multiples of the original savings. The TCO framework below is designed to help asset managers and finance teams build a defensible business case for sourcing through a specialist supplier.

Downtime Risk Reduction: A single unplanned pitch fault event on a 1.5 MW turbine operating at a capacity factor of 35% can represent approximately 25–50 MWh of lost generation per day of downtime, depending on wind conditions. At typical merchant power prices, this translates to a material revenue loss that dwarfs the cost of maintaining a verified spare on the shelf. siemensplc.com maintains forward stock of high-velocity GE pitch control components specifically to eliminate the sourcing delay that turns a two-day repair into a three-week outage.

Strategic Sourcing from Xiamen

Xiamen, located on China’s southeastern coast in Fujian Province, is one of the country’s most strategically positioned international logistics hubs. The city is served by Xiamen Gaoqi International Airport — a major cargo gateway with direct freight connections to Europe, North America, Southeast Asia, and the Middle East — and by the Port of Xiamen, one of China’s top-ten container ports by throughput volume.

For industrial component buyers, this geographic positioning translates into concrete logistics advantages. Air freight to major European hubs (Frankfurt, Amsterdam, London) typically clears in 3–5 business days from Xiamen. Sea freight to Southeast Asian ports runs 5–10 days. North American destinations are reachable in 10–15 days by air or 25–35 days by sea, depending on routing. DHL, FedEx, UPS, and TNT all maintain active operations in Xiamen, providing buyers with carrier choice and competitive freight rates.
